The Mon State chief minister meets the staff of the Myanma Railways at the Mawlamyine Railway Station yesterday.

Mon State Chief Minister U Zaw Lin Tun and state ministers watched and supported the awareness talk programme for the protection and control of COVID-19 disease, and the mask campaign that offered free face masks which were being carried out by state officials, the Myanmar Women’s Affairs Federation-MWAF, the Myanmar Maternal and Child Welfare Association-MMCWA and social organizations at the Mawlamyine Railway Station in Myaynigon Ward, Mawlamyine yesterday morning.
Next, the chief minister met officials from Myanma Railways (Transport Division 8) and gave necessary instructions on providing a smooth travel experience for passengers, ensuring that the stations comply with the COVID-19 health rules, undertaking the processes for the cleanliness of the station premises inside out, and running the train trips.
Afterwards, the chief minister and party encouraged the collective blood donation event executed by police officers from Mon State Police Force to hail the 58th Myanmar Police Force Day, which will fall on 1 October 2022, at the Mawlamyine People’s Hospital. Participating donors then have been provided with tonics, eggs and nutritional supplements.
Similarly, the chief minister comforted patients who receive medical treatments at the Mawlamyine People Hospital and fulfilled their further needs, it is learnt. — MNA
